Car Key Reprogramming Is Convenient and Cost-Effective

Traditionally, the best way to program new car keys is through the dealership. But you can save yourself some cash by finding a local locksmith who can provide car key reprogramming services.

The steps involved in changing the programming of a key fob could differ depending on the car model, so consult the owner's manual for specifics. However, here are some general guidelines:

Stolen or lost Car Keys

A locksmith could be able to reset a blank key so that it can be used with your car if you've lost your keys or even if they were stolen. It's similar to programming a brand new remote to work with television. This is because modern vehicles contain transponder chips in the key that communicate with the car's computer system to turn the vehicle off and on, lock or unlock doors and more. Based on the make and model of your vehicle, the key may also include buttons that allow you to open or close doors or activate the alarm, and more.

The first step is to find out which key blanks and tools you'll require for your specific car. This will allow you to determine if this is something you could do yourself or whether a professional should be called. Once you have all the necessary equipment, follow the instructions that came with your key fob or transponder chip to start the process.

Be aware that some car models will only allow a dealer to make a new key. In this situation, you will need to contact them for assistance. They can design an original key and program it to your vehicle to ensure that it starts the car just like the previous key did.

Key Fobs

Key fobs can be a convenient way to consolidate multiple functions into one, portable package. With the touch of the button or proximity scan, car owners can control the door locks, ignition systems, and a lot more. This eliminates the need for traditional keys and decreases the costs related to replacing stolen or lost keys to cars. Fobs can also be used to provide controlled entry into industrial and commercial buildings. By connecting their backend software to a central server facility managers can program individual RFID readers and set access levels to employees customers, guests, or employees.

Despite the fact that a majority of cars are designed to be safe, there are a few who are willing to exploit security weaknesses. With inexpensive hardware, it's possible for some bad actors to attack a vehicle's security and drive away with the car. Fobs are equipped with a variety of built-in security features to protect against such attacks. They transmit passcodes that are changed every time the fob activates and automatically shut off after a certain period.

Fobs are also designed to protect from wireless hacking. Modern key fobs are equipped with high-end encryption protocols that stop hackers from intercepting codes. Additionally, they typically use an RFID reader with an ID unique to it that prevents multiple fobs from accessing the same area simultaneously.

Transponder Chips

Transponder chips are located in the top part of modern smart keys, fobs, and remotes. They allow your car to start at any time you make use of them. This chip transmits a code to the engine immobilizer in the car that allows it to be aware that it's a legitimate key. The chip transmits this ID code via radio to the car's computer. If the ID code matches one in the vehicle's memory the security system of the car will turn off the immobilizer, allowing the engine begin. Once this happens, the security light will turn off on the dashboard.

If your car is equipped with a transponder but doesn't seem recognize the new key that you have, you may ask a locksmith to cut and program a replacement. You should make sure that the replacement key is a clean one and that you purchase it from a reputable locksmith. Keys that are secondhand, particularly those that have been cut before they can't be recut and could not work with your car.

It's not as easy as copying mechanical keys to duplicate a transponder as it requires special programming. It also requires an auto key programer that is compatible with the model of your car. You can determine that your spare key has a transponder prior to paying to duplicate it.

Locksmith Services

When keys of today there's more than just a piece metal. They are now loaded with technology, allowing them to unlock your car and communicate with the ignition chip. It isn't enough to simply replace the keys when they are damaged or lost. They must be programmed to send the proper signals and interact with the chip. This kind of work can only be accomplished by a professional locksmith.

There are a lot of excellent locksmith services that offer key reprogramming services for your car. It is essential to choose the right locksmith. You should also ensure whether the locksmith is licensed in your state, and also that they are insured to cover any damage or loss that could occur. Request references from previous customers and compare prices to find the best price.

In the past, locksmiths would simply use a blank key to move it around a bit (this is only applicable to older locks that have notches). It's much more difficult today. Locksmiths are equipped with sophisticated tools and software to program a new key to match the vehicle's current programming.

Reprogramming is done by connecting the computer of the locksmith to the diagnostic port on your vehicle (usually found under the dashboard). Then they need to enter a specific code to enter the programming mode. This is accomplished by entering a specific code that is matched to the specific model and make of your vehicle. The code can be found by searching the internet or referring to the owner's manual.

The locksmith will then insert the key in the ignition and press the "On" button without turning on the engine. This will trigger a security light on your dashboard that will allow locksmiths to reprogramme your key for you.
